The Cowboys no longer have anyone left from their 2018 draft class

First round: Leighton Vander Esch, LB
Second round: Connor Williams, G
Third round: Michael Gallup, WR
Fourth round: Dorance Armstrong, DE
Fourth round: Dalton Schultz, TE
Fifth round: Mike White, QB
Sixth round: Chris Covington, LB
Sixth round: Cedrick Wilson, WR
Seventh round: Bo Scarbrough, RB

Those first five players all ended up being pretty good for you. For a 6th rounder Cedrick Wilson was decent too.

LVE had a few nice years, Connor Williams started a ton of games, Gallup had a 1,000 yard season and pre-injury was a good wideout, Schultz is still getting paid, and Armstrong is a good starter.

Any team would take that draft class any year. Lots of starting NFL talent there.
